:root{--text-color: black;--bg-color: rgba(230, 230, 232, 1) 0%;--welcome-logo: rgb(51, 51, 51);--career-title: rgb(0, 86, 199);--text-shadow: rgba(187, 187, 187, .562);--cursor-light: radial-gradient( circle, rgba(243, 247, 255, .432) 0%, rgba(255, 255, 255, 0) 70% );--tag-color: rgb(11, 158, 126);--card-color: linear-gradient( 90deg, rgba(216, 225, 232, 1) 0%, rgba(237, 244, 252, 1) 65% )}.darkMode{--text-color: white;--bg-color: rgba(28, 28, 28, 1) 0%;--welcome-logo: rgb(247, 247, 247);--career-title: rgb(14, 218, 184);--text-shadow: rgba(214, 214, 214, .562);--cursor-light: radial-gradient( circle, rgb(17, 29, 36) 0%, rgba(255, 255, 255, 0) 70% );--tag-color: rgb(11, 158, 126);--card-color: linear-gradient( 90deg, rgba(15, 15, 15, 1) 0%, rgba(31, 31, 31, 1) 65% )}body{margin:0;font-family:Roboto Condensed,sans-serif;overflow-x:hidden;color:var(--text-color);background:var(--bg-color);font-size:1.1rem;font-weight:400;-webkit-transition:all .4s;transition:all .4s;overflow:hidden}a{text-decoration:none;color:var(--text-color)}nav{display:-webkit-flex;display:-ms-flexbox;display:flex;align-items:center;padding:0 2.2rem;z-index:10}button{display:-webkit-inline-flex;display:-ms-inline-flexbox;display:inline-flex;font-family:Roboto Condensed,sans-serif;border-style:none;padding:15px 25px;font-size:1.1rem;-webkit-transition:all .25s;transition:all .25s;align-items:center;gap:.6em}.headerButton{margin-right:15px;width:11.5rem;justify-content:center}.contactMe{background:linear-gradient(90deg,#0091eb,#0071d4);color:#fff}.contactMe:hover{transform:scale(1.05);box-shadow:0 0 10px 5px #5dccffc9;cursor:pointer}.contactMe:active{transform:scale(1.03)}.downloadCV{background:transparent;color:#0091eb;border-style:solid;border-color:#0091eb;border-width:1px;font-weight:550}.downloadCV:hover{transform:scale(1.05);background-color:#00aeff3a;cursor:pointer}.downloadCV:active{transform:scale(1.03)}#behind-canvas{display:flex;position:absolute;top:0;left:0;height:100%;width:100%;z-index:-1}#canvas-container{height:100vh;width:100vw}#page-hidden{z-index:10;opacity:0}#page-container{z-index:10;opacity:1;transition-delay:.5s;transition-duration:.7s;transition-property:opacity;margin:0}.welcome-title{color:var(--welcome-logo);text-shadow:-5px 5px 3px var(--text-shadow);font-size:4.75rem;font-weight:600;font-style:italic;position:absolute;top:50%;left:50%;transform:translate(-50%,-120%)}.title-fade{color:var(--welcome-logo);text-shadow:-5px 5px 3px var(--text-shadow);font-weight:600;font-style:italic;position:absolute;top:50%;left:50%;transform:translate(-50%,-120%);font-size:36rem;opacity:0;transition-duration:.8s;transition-property:opacity,font-size}nav ul{list-style:none;display:flex}nav li{margin-left:10px;margin-right:10px}.header-intro{position:relative;top:25vh;justify-self:center;width:40%}.themeButton{position:absolute;top:15px;right:60px;-webkit-transform-origin:50% 50%;transform-origin:50% 50%;cursor:pointer}.svgButton{-webkit-transition:all .2s;transition:all .2s;cursor:pointer}.svgButton:hover{-webkit-transform:scale(1.3);transform:scale(1.3)}.svgButton:active{-webkit-transform:scale(1.1);transform:scale(1.1)}.navButtonClicked{-webkit-transform:scale(.25,1);transform:scaleX(.25)}.navButtonClicked:hover{-webkit-transform:scale(.325,1.3);transform:scale(.325,1.3)}.navButtonClicked:active{-webkit-transform:scale(.275,1.1);transform:scale(.275,1.1)}li{transition:all 1s}.navElementsHide{-webkit-transform:translateX(-130%);transform:translate(-130%);opacity:0;-webkit-user-select:none;-ms-user-select:none;user-select:none}.careerTitle{color:var(--career-title)}.skillTitle{justify-self:center;text-align:center;font-size:2rem;margin:2.5rem 0 1rem}.techContainer{margin:0 20%;margin-bottom:1rem;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-justify-content:center;-ms-flex-pack:center;justify-content:center}.techTag{color:#fff;padding:.8rem 1.2rem;margin:0 .5rem;transition:all .3s}.techTag:hover{transform:scale(1.1);filter:hue-rotate(30deg)}.profileFrame{transform:rotate(5deg)}.profilePhoto{width:80%;padding:.5rem .5rem 3rem;background-color:#fff;-webkit-user-select:none;user-select:none}.projectContainer{width:100%;height:48rem;display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-justify-self:center;justify-self:center;-webkit-justify-content:center;-ms-flex-pack:center;justify-content:center;overflow:hidden;position:relative}.projectCard{background:var(--card-color);height:40rem;width:48rem;-webkit-transition:all .5s;transition:all .5s;-webkit-transform-style:preserve-3d;transform-style:preserve-3d}.activeProject{z-index:5}.leftProject{position:absolute;-webkit-transform:scale(.85) translateX(-40%) translateY(5%) rotateY(30deg);transform:scale(.85) translate(-40%) translateY(5%) rotateY(30deg);-webkit-filter:brightness(70%);filter:brightness(70%);z-index:4;-webkit-user-select:none;user-select:none}.farLeftProject{position:absolute;-webkit-transform:scale(.7) translateX(-88%) translateY(10%) rotateY(60deg);transform:scale(.7) translate(-88%) translateY(10%) rotateY(60deg);-webkit-filter:blur(1px) brightness(40%);filter:blur(1px) brightness(40%);z-index:3;-webkit-user-select:none;user-select:none}.fadeLeftProject{position:absolute;-webkit-transform:scale(.5) translateX(-140%) translateY(15%) rotateY(90deg);transform:scale(.5) translate(-140%) translateY(15%) rotateY(90deg);-webkit-filter:blur(1px) brightness(10%);filter:blur(1px) brightness(10%);opacity:0;z-index:2;-webkit-user-select:none;user-select:none}.rightProject{position:absolute;-webkit-transform:scale(.85) translateX(40%) translateY(5%) rotateY(-30deg);transform:scale(.85) translate(40%) translateY(5%) rotateY(-30deg);-webkit-filter:brightness(70%);filter:brightness(70%);z-index:4;-webkit-user-select:none;user-select:none}.farRightProject{position:absolute;-webkit-transform:scale(.7) translateX(88%) translateY(10%) rotateY(-60deg);transform:scale(.7) translate(88%) translateY(10%) rotateY(-60deg);-webkit-filter:blur(1px) brightness(40%);filter:blur(1px) brightness(40%);z-index:3;-webkit-user-select:none;user-select:none}.fadeRightProject{position:absolute;-webkit-transform:scale(.5) translateX(140%) translateY(15%) rotateY(-90deg);transform:scale(.5) translate(140%) translateY(15%) rotateY(-90deg);-webkit-filter:blur(1px) brightness(10%);filter:blur(1px) brightness(10%);opacity:0;z-index:2;-webkit-user-select:none;user-select:none}.projectButton{position:absolute;top:50%;transform:translateY(-100%);z-index:6}.projectImage{width:100%;-webkit-user-select:none;user-select:none}.projectTitle:hover{text-decoration:underline}.techBadgeContainer{position:absolute;bottom:.5rem;right:.5rem}.techBadges{width:2rem;height:2rem;padding:.2rem;-webkit-user-select:none;user-select:none;transition:all .3s}.techBadges:hover{transform:scale(1.2)}.footer{display:-webkit-flex;display:-ms-flexbox;display:flex;position:absolute;-webkit-justify-content:space-between;-ms-flex-pack:justify;justify-content:space-between;-webkit-justify-self:center;justify-self:center;padding:0 10rem;width:80%;bottom:5rem}.footerRights{letter-spacing:.2rem;cursor:pointer;text-align:center}#cursor{position:absolute;width:35rem;height:35rem;border-radius:50%;visibility:hidden;transform:translate(-50%,-50%);z-index:-2}body:hover #cursor{background:var(--cursor-light);visibility:visible}#page1{height:100vh;width:100vw}#page2{top:100vh;height:100vh;width:100vw}#page3{top:200vh;height:100vh;width:100vw}#page4{top:300vh;height:100vh;width:100vw}.pageTitle{text-align:center;font-size:4rem;margin:1rem}@media (max-width: 1250px){body{font-size:1.5rem}.welcome-title{font-size:5rem}.pageTitle{font-size:3.5rem}.header-intro{width:70%;top:50%;-webkit-transform:translateY(-70%);transform:translateY(-70%);margin:0 auto}.techContainer{-webkit-flex-wrap:wrap;-ms-flex-wrap:wrap;flex-wrap:wrap;max-height:6rem;min-height:4rem;margin:.2rem}.projectCard{height:50rem;width:40rem}.projectContainer{height:60rem}.projectButton{-webkit-transform:translateY(-200%);transform:translateY(-200%)}}@media (max-width: 768px){body,button{font-size:.8rem}.welcome-title{font-size:3rem}.headerButton{width:9.5rem}.header-intro{width:75%}.themeButton{top:15px;right:1.5rem}nav{margin:.6rem 0rem}.pageTitle{font-size:2.5rem;margin:0rem}.headerButton{width:8.5rem;padding:10px 15px}.skillTitle{font-size:1.3rem;margin:0rem 0 .5rem}.techContainer{-webkit-flex-wrap:wrap;-ms-flex-wrap:wrap;flex-wrap:wrap}.techTag{margin:.4rem;padding:.4rem .8rem}.projectContainer{height:35rem}.projectButton{width:5rem}.projectCard{height:30rem;width:18rem}.techBadges{width:1.5rem;height:1.5rem}.footer{padding:0;display:block}.footerContacts{display:-webkit-flex;display:-ms-flexbox;display:flex;-webkit-justify-content:space-evenly;-ms-flex-pack:distribute;justify-content:space-evenly;width:100%}.footerRights{text-align:center;width:100%}}
